What are the best social satire novels?

One of the best is 'Animal Farm' by George Orwell. It satirizes the Russian Revolution and Stalinist era through the story of farm animals. Another great one is 'Catch - 22' by Joseph Heller which mocks the military bureaucracy and the absurdity of war. Also, 'Gulliver's Travels' by Jonathan Swift is a classic, using Gulliver's adventures in different lands to satirize human nature and society.

The social background and purpose of Wu Chengen writing Journey to the West?

Wu Chengen wrote Journey to the West during the Ming Dynasty, when China was in a period of social transformation. At that time, China's feudal society had developed for hundreds of years and was gradually declining. With the emergence of the sprout of capitalist society, the social structure changed, and so did people's ideology, culture, and economy. The creation of Journey to the West was to reflect the changes and social reality of this era. Wu Chengen demonstrated the wisdom, courage, and faith of the ancient Chinese people by describing the adventures of Sun Wukong, Zhu Bajie, Monk Sand, and Tang Sanzang. Through the creation of these characters, he reflected the injustice, corruption and absurdity of the society at that time, and called for people to have the courage to resist and pursue the truth. In addition, Journey to the West also had a certain literary value. It displayed the peak of ancient Chinese literature with its unique narrative method, rich imagination and colorful characters.

Using social and historical criticism to analyze a literary work

The method of social-historical criticism is a kind of literary criticism. It studies the social and historical background and cultural traditions reflected in literary works to explore the meaning and extension of literary works. When reading and analyzing a literary work, we can use the method of social and historical criticism to dig deep into the ideas and values contained in the work and explore its influence on social history and culture. For example, by studying the background of the era and cultural traditions of the work, one could understand the social and historical background and values of the work, and then explore the meaning and extension of the work in depth. You can also use social and historical criticism to analyze the characters and plots depicted in the works, to explore the social environment and cultural traditions in which they live, as well as the character and behavior shown in this environment. In this way, one could have a deeper understanding of the characters and plots depicted in the works, and understand the social, historical, and cultural significance they represented.
